<h2
id="sudo_transactional_update_reboot_ok">sudo_transactional_update_reboot_ok</h2>
<p>This variable is used to handle reboots required by transactional
updates. If a transactional update requires a reboot, the role will
proceed with the reboot if
<code>sudo_transactional_update_reboot_ok</code> is set to
<code>true</code>. If set to <code>false</code>, the role will notify
the user that a reboot is required, allowing for custom handling of the
reboot requirement. If this variable is not set, the role will fail to
ensure the reboot requirement is not overlooked.</p>
<p>Default: <code>null</code> Type: <code>bool</code></p>

Changelog
=========

[1.1.0] - 2024-08-01
--------------------

### New Features

- Handle reboot for transactional update systems (#16)

### Other Changes

- ci: Add tft plan and workflow (#14)
- ci: Update fmf plan to add a separate job to prepare managed nodes (#17)
- ci: bump sclorg/testing-farm-as-github-action from 2 to 3 (#18)
